What Is an Emergency Locksmith for Cars?
An emergency situation locksmith for automobiles is a specialized professional trained to deal with lock-related issues in cars. These experts are equipped with the newest tools and technologies to unlock, rekey, or replace car locks efficiently and effectively. Unlike traditional locksmiths who mainly concentrate on home and business locks, auto locksmiths have a deep understanding of the distinct lock systems used in various makes and models of automobiles.

Losing your car keys can be a headache, specifically if you have no spare. An emergency situation locksmith can create a brand-new key utilizing the vehicle's serial number or a pre-existing key fob.
Broken Key in the Lock
If your key breaks off in the lock, it can be tough to get rid of without the right tools. A locksmith can securely extract the broken key and repair or replace the lock if required.
Key Fob Malfunction
Electronic key fobs can fail due to battery concerns or internal element failures. An emergency situation locksmith can identify the issue and program a brand-new fob or replace the battery.
Lock Cylinder Jamming
Sometimes, the lock cylinder can become jammed due to wear and tear or particles. A locksmith can clean up or replace the cylinder to get your car back to normal.
Trunk Lockout
If you've inadvertently locked your keys in the trunk, a locksmith can utilize customized tools to open it without triggering damage to the vehicle.

A: Yes, a professional emergency situation locksmith is trained to utilize non-destructive methods to open your car. They use specialized tools to access the locks without harming the vehicle.
Q: How much does an emergency locksmith service expense?
A: The expense can differ depending upon the service required, the time of day, and the place. On average, anticipate to pay between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200 for emergency services. Some locksmith professionals offer flat rates for particular services, so it's a great idea to request an expense quote before they begin work.
Q: Do I need to be present when the locksmith gets here?
A: Yes, you or somebody licensed to open the car must be present. The locksmith will require to verify the vehicle's ownership before providing any services.
Q: Can an emergency situation locksmith replace a lost key fob?
A: Yes, they can replace a lost key fob and program it to deal with your car. Nevertheless, you will need to provide evidence of ownership and, in many cases, the car's registration and a government-issued ID.
Q: How long does it take for an emergency situation locksmith to get here?
A: Most locksmiths intend to arrive within 30 minutes of your call. Nevertheless, this can vary depending on their present workload and your location.
Q: Do emergency situation locksmiths deal with all types of cars?
A: Yes, a lot of emergency situation locksmith professionals are equipped to handle a broad variety of makes and models, consisting of luxury and high-security lorries.
Q: Can I call an emergency situation locksmith if I lose my key outside my city?
A: Yes, lots of locksmiths provide services in close-by locations. However, it's best to examine their service location before phoning.
Q: How can I prevent being locked out of my car?
A: To prevent lockouts, always keep a spare type in a safe and secure area, such as a safe in the house or with a relied on good friend. Routinely check your key fob batteries and consider purchasing a car security system that includes remote lock and unlock functions.
